ninety-four million, nine hundred ninety-nine thousand, eight hundred fifty-five
Currency $94999855 in american english: ninety-four million, nine hundred ninety-nine thousand, eight hundred fifty-five US Dollars.
In Price: 94999855.00
93999855 | 95999855